My HDD Speed Description
My HDD Speed is a tiny, yet useful piece of software, which was specifically designed in order to help individuals view their hard drive’s write and read speed at all times.
The upper hand of a portable app
This tool is portable, which means that the installation process can be easily skipped. As a consequence, it will not add new items to the Windows registry or hard drive, without your approval, and it will not leave any kind traces behind after its removal.
Another important aspect that you should take into consideration is that if you place the program files to an external data device (e.g. pen drive), you make it possible to run My HDD Speed on any machine you have been granted access to, with just a click of the EXE.
Simple UI to show you information
The interface is minimal, as it is only comprised of a small window which displays all your partitions and the real-time writing and reading speed. It is suitable to all user categories, including those with little or no previous experience with computers.
Settings to configure
By right-clicking on the main window, you bring up a context menu which enables you to minimize this software utility to the system tray, launch it at Windows startup and lock the windows position, so as not to move it by mistake. It is also possible to view information about the developers, rescan all the detected drives and change the refresh rate from 250ms to 500ms or 1s.
Conclusion
All in all, My HDD Speed proves to be a useful piece of software that does not put a strain on the computer’s performance, as the CPU and memory usage is minimal. The interface is friendly, the response time is good and we did not detect errors or crashes.
